On 07/05/07, Vishal Nandanwar <[email protected]> wrote: > I am getting error while executing following command, > > Command : snmpget -v 2c localhost -c public sysDescr.0 > Error: sysDescr.0: Unknown Object Identifier > (Sub-id not found: (top) -> sysDescr) That looks suspicious as if the MIB files aren't installed properly. (I'd also suggest that you put the "-c public" option *before* the "localhost" destination token).
